What is Claims Management Software?

Before diving into the benefits of claims management software, it is important to first define what it is. Claims management software is a type of technology designed to assist businesses in managing the process of claims filing, tracking, and resolution.

This technology can be used by insurance carriers, risk managers, and third-party administrators to handle claims from start to finish. Claims management software is designed to automate many of the standard processes involved in claims management, making the entire process more streamlined and efficient.

Benefits of using Claims Software

There are many benefits to using claims management software, including improved productivity, accuracy, and speed. Some of the specific benefits that claims management software can provide include:

1. Automation of Repetitive Tasks: Claims management software automates many of the manual and repetitive tasks involved in the claims management process, eliminating the risk of human error and speeding up the entire process.

2. Comprehensive Data Gathering: With the use of claims management software, claims managers can gather and analyse data in real-time, making it easier to track trends and identify potential issues before they become problems.

3. Streamlined Workflows: Claims management software provides a streamlined workflow, allowing claims managers to focus on the most important tasks at hand. This enables them to be more productive and efficient, ultimately saving time and improving the bottom line.

4. Improved Communication: With the use of claims management software, communication between team members is improved, leading to better collaboration and increased accountability.

Types of Software

There are two main types of claims management software: standalone software and integrated software. Standalone software is used solely for the purpose of claims management, while integrated software can be integrated with other systems.

There is also SaaS software which can be standalone or integrated, but has the added advantage of easier accessibility, scalability, and automatic updates, as the provider handles the software maintenance and infrastructure.

When shopping for claims management software, it is important to consider not just what you need now, but what you may require in the future, in addition to the specific needs of your organisation. SaaS software that can integrate with other applications is more versatile and offers more scope for flexibility and scalability.

Common features of Claims Management Software

When selecting the right claims management software for your business, there are several key features to look for. These features include:

1. Easy-to-Use Interface: The user interface of the software should be easy to use and intuitive, allowing claims managers to navigate the software without difficulty.

2. Customisable workflows: The software should allow claims managers to customise workflows to match specific business needs, enabling them to create a system that works best for them.

3. Automated Data Entry: The software should automate the process of data entry, reducing errors and freeing up valuable time for claims managers to focus on more critical tasks.

4. Document Management: Claims management software should provide a centralised location for all documents related to the claims process, making it easy for claims managers to access important information quickly.

5. Claim Tracking: Claims management software should provide a mechanism for tracking claims from start to finish, allowing claims managers to monitor the progress of each claim in real-time.
